Double glazing on a Sash window

Double-glazed Sash windows in Milton Keynes offer an attractive alternative to traditional window styles. They not only give your home a fresh look however, they are also very energy efficient. They are easy to set up and require little maintenance.

Sliding sash windows first invented in the Georgian period. They feature two sashes that slide down and up along an vertical groove inside the frame. The sashes allow heat escape naturally. These sashes are ideal for small spaces and listed properties.

To keep the look and feel of your sash windows, it is recommended to select one that enhances the aesthetics. Frosted glass is a popular choice since it provides privacy. It is usually used in bathrooms and front doors because it is an excellent addition to a room's overall appearance.

Traditional sash windows were constructed of timber frames. However, uPVC is now one of the most popular options for double glazed windows. uPVC is stronger and more affordable than other choices. This is particularly beneficial for those who live in cold climates.

There are many styles to pick from, including the traditional sash. A spring sash is a replacement for the weighted system, replacing it with a spring. Spring sash windows have a smoother opening and reduce the frame's size.

Aluminium casement windows

Aluminium casement windows are an excellent option to add a stylish modern design to your home. These windows are highly durable, require minimal maintenance, and provide excellent security. They are available in various styles and colors that will match your personal preferences.

The latest developments in aluminum window frames have resulted in significant improvements in performance. These features include multi-functional designs that incorporate tilt and turn opening mechanisms. A variety of window furniture is available to go with your new windows.

There are a variety of styles of aluminium windows that you can choose from, including contemporary styles that are well-liked in new homes. There are also aluminium windows with a more traditional style. These windows are available in Chartwell green or classic gray anthracite.

Alongside the style and design, there are other factors to take into account when buying aluminium casement windows. The material is among the most important. Aluminium windows are more durable than timber windows and require less maintenance. This is particularly important when windows are subjected to harsher environmental conditions.

Another thing to consider is the thermal performance of the window. Many windows are made with a thermal barrier made of polyamide. This keeps cold air out of the room. Aluminium is a more effective material than other materials. It is also very light which makes it a great option for large windows.
